Alexis Ohanian Bought Billboards for Serena Williams, and I Can't Even Get a Text Back
By Christopher Rosa
February 27, 2018 12:10 pm
PHOTO: Getty Images

Last night, I seriously considered reaching back out to a guy who insulted both my hair and my job on our first date just because I'm that thirsty for connection, and yet here Alexis Ohanian Sr. is, buying Serena Williams a bunch of billboards in Palm Springs to proclaim how amazing she is. I'm not kidding: Serena Williams' husband actually purchased four huge billboards in Palm Springs announcing what an incredible mother she is to their five-month-old daughter, Alexis. This is like Three Billboards Outside Ebbing, Missouri, except way happier and romantic—but, ya know, just as deserving of an Academy Award.

"These just went up on alongside I-10 into Palm Springs. @olympiaohanian & I wanted to welcome her back to tennis. Designed them myself, with some help from Jr. #GMOAT," Ohanian posted on Instagram, alongside four photos of the billboards he took out for Williams. They read, "Greatest Momma Of All Time; Serena Williams G.M.O.A.T - Alexis Jr. + Sr." Notice how the billboards are from both Jr. and Sr. Alexis; as if this couldn't get cuter, their daughter apparently had a hand in this little project too.
